Surgery is traumatic. To remove an appendix you cut to the bowel and then through it. You might need additional blood and would likely receive additional fluid unless you had a weak heart. That said, whether they use 2 IVs for appendix depends on local practice, and also whether there are interns who need practice.
That wasn’t what I was thinking when I wrote major trauma, admittedly. But unless someone thinks you might need blood quickly one would not usually get the “two large bore IVs” recommended in ATLS.
Many people after a previous heart attack get put on blood thinners. Some require a continual adjustment of dose and all can cause bruising without an IV or even any trauma, although many elderly people with widespread bruising have taken a tumble.
